HC Deb 22 June 1988 vol 135 c597W
Mr. Strang

To ask the Secretary of State for Employment, pursuant to his statement on 2 December 1987 at column 1007 that there will be 40 additional agricultural and factory inspectors in place before April 1989, whether he will state the number of inspectors in each of these two inspectorates on 1 December 1987, 1 May 1988 and 1 June 1988; by what date the 40 inspectors are expected to be in place; and whether he will make a statement.

Mr. Nicholls

The number of inspectors in each inspectorate on the dates mentioned are as follows:

Factory Inspectorate Agricultural Inspectorate
1 December 1987 558 150
1 May 1988 541.5 150
1 June 1988 542.5 150

Some 30 successful candidates from a recent recruitment competition should be joining the Health and Safety Executive's factory and agricultural inspectorates shortly and further recruitment of inspectors to both inspectorates is currently under way.

Mr. Strang

To ask the Secretary of State for Employment how many inspectors had(a) resigned, (b) retired and (c) otherwise left the agricultural and factories Inspectorates since 1 December 1987 by (i) 1 May and (ii) 1 June; and how many additional inspectors had been recruited in the same period.

Mr. Nicholls

The information requested is as follows:

Factory and agricultural inspector 1 December 1987–1 May 1988 1 December 1987–1 June 1988
F1 A1 F1 A1
(a) resignations 13 0 19 0
(b) retirements 4 0 6 0
(c) otherwise left 1 0 1 0

Note: Figures do not include inspectors returning from secondment or special leave, etc, those regraded or those transferring internally in HSE to and from the Inspectorates.
